
이것이 내 첫 번째 질문이므로 어리석게 들리더라도 나를 죽이지 마십시오.
저는 서버 관리에 대해 잘 모릅니다. 그래서 우리는 클라이언트를 호스팅하기 위해 관리형 서버를 예약했습니다.
지금까지 대부분의 설정을 진행했지만 메일 서버 설정이 걱정됩니다.
서버의 역방향 DNS를 변경할 수 없습니다. xxx.yourserver.com과 같은 일반 이름을 사용하고 있으며 일반 역방향 DNS 서버는 동일한 역방향 DNS를 사용하는 사람들이 너무 많아서 평판이 좋지 않아 이메일이 거부될까 걱정됩니다.
우리는 전용 IP 주소를 갖고 있으며 더 많은 것을 예약할 수 있는 옵션도 있습니다.
일부 기관에서는 역방향 DNS를 isp.agencyname.com과 같은 것으로 변경하고 클라이언트용 메일 서버도 다음과 같이 설정하는 것을 보았습니다: mail.clientdomain.com
호스트 이름, 역방향 DNS 및 메일 서버가 실제로 어떻게 함께 작동하는지, 그리고 조화롭게 작동하도록 함께 설정하는 방법이 궁금합니다.
클라이언트 도메인의 메일 서버를 mail.clientdomain.com으로 설정하려고 했지만 호스트 이름과 인증서 이름이 다르기 때문에 일치하지 않았습니다. 또한 plesk에는 호스트 이름에 대한 빠른 SSL을 통해 자체 생성된 인증서가 함께 제공됩니다. 이를 유지할 수 있습니까, 아니면 이메일의 안정적인 전송을 보장하기 위해 자체 인증서를 구입해야 합니까?
클라이언트를 위한 안정적인 메일 서버 설정을 어떻게 달성할 수 있습니까?
도와주셔서 정말 감사합니다
답변1
나도 한동안 이 문제에 대해 고민하고 있다. 어떤 제안이나 수정도 환영합니다.
다음 예에서는 로 지칭 xxx.yourdomain.com
하겠습니다 hostname.yourdomain.com
. PTR(역방향 DNS 레코드)은 호스트에 메일 서버가 실행 중인지 여부에 관계없이 모든 호스트의 호스트 이름을 가리켜야 하기 때문입니다.
포워드 존 yourdomain.com
:
yourdomain.com. IN MX hostname
hostname IN A 1.2.3.4
레코드 MX
는 에 대한 메일을 제공할 호스트를 가리켜야 합니다 yourdomain.com
. 귀하의 경우 해당 호스트에서 실행되는 메일 서버로 메일을 제공하는 경우 이는 아마도 자체에 대한 포인터일 것입니다. 호스트 이름은 A
또는 레코드를 가리켜야 합니다 AAAA
. MX
가 가리키는 호스트는 항상 A
또는 AAAA
레코드여야 하며 의 별칭이 되어서는 안 됩니다 CNAME
.
역방향 DNS 레코드는 호스트 이름을 가리켜야 합니다.
1.2.3.4 --> hostname.yourdomain.com.
포워드 존 clientdomain.com
:
clientdomain.com. IN MX hostname.yourdomain.com.
mail IN CNAME hostname.yourdomain.com.
레코드 MX
는 에 대한 메일을 제공할 서버의 호스트 이름을 가리켜야 합니다 clientdomain.com
. 여기의 하위 도메인은 mail
메일 서버 호스트에 대한 별칭 역할을 합니다.
호스트에서 실행되는 메일 서버는 hostname.yourdomain.com
항상 SMTP 대화 상자에서 호스트 이름으로 자신의 이름을 광고해야 합니다. 많은 메일 서버는 역방향 DNS 조회를 수행하고 IP 주소가 메일 서버에서 광고한 것과 동일한 호스트 이름을 가리키는지 확인합니다.
hostname.yourdomain.com
기본적으로 이름 이 있는 메일 서버 인증서만 있으면 충분합니다 CN
. 그러나 클라이언트가 를 통해 메일 서버에도 연결할 수 있도록 하려면 mail.clientdomain.com
이 도메인이 인증서에 로 포함되어야 합니다 subjectAltName
. 모든 상업용 CA는 이 작업을 수행할 수 있어야 합니다. 무료 대안으로 사용할 수 있습니다암호화하자, 인증서당 최대 100개(작성 시점)의 subjectAltName을 사용할 수 있습니다.